Bottle Shops And Wine Stores Businesses in LAKE FOREST, CALIFORNIA

There are 4 Bottle Shops And Wine Stores (classified under Shopping & Stores -> Liquor Stores) business locations listed in Lake Forest, California. To view directions, website links, hours, ratings and additional profile details please select the location you are interested in from the list below.


Pages: 1
Slj Group Inc
20331 Lake Frest Drive # C10
The Wine Cellar
22622 Lambert St # 309
Wine Artist Llc
21064 Bake Parkway
Wine Of The Month Club
26246 Enterprise Court